Latest Patents

Among his latest innovations is the "Perception-based robotic manipulation system and method for automated truck unloader that unloads/unpacks product from trailers and containers." This automated truck unloader is designed to efficiently unload products, such as boxes or cases, from trailers and containers. The system features a mobile base structure that supports various components, including a drive subassembly, conveyance subassembly, an industrial robot, a distance measurement subassembly, and a control subassembly. The industrial robot, equipped with a suction cup-based gripper arm, selectively removes boxes from the trailer and places them on a powered transportation path. The control subassembly coordinates the articulated movement of the industrial robot and the activation of the drive subassembly, all based on a perception-based robotic manipulation system.
